Lucy Maxfield never married, but she had an illegitimate child in 1855. Many years later, when that child was married, he would record his father's name as William. Whether Lucy's child knew the name of his father, or whether he looked upon his Uncle William, who lived in the same household, as his father, we do not know. In the 1860 Census, Lucy and her child were living with her parents, and Lucy was working as a tailoress. She continued to live with her parents at Dartmouth, recorded as a dressmaker in the 1870 and 1880 censuses.
The 1900 Census (638:15A) listed Lucy, dress maker, living alone at 14 Allen Street, New Bedford. In 1910 she resided with her grandson Jonathan Maxfield, at New Bedford, and she continued to work as a dressmaker. Lucy Maxfield died at 68 Chancery Street, New Bedford, on 13 November 1928, age 96 years, 2 months, and 28 days (Rural Cem NB I-48). She was buried ar Rural Cemetery, New Bedford, on 15 November in the same lot as her father (Rural Cem NB I-48).
